The Staff Engineer, Lean Six Sigma Black Belt is a key practitioner within Integra’s Global Supply Chain & Operations organization, responsible for leading high-impact continuous improvement projects that enhance quality, service, cost, throughput, and operational stability across the enterprise. The role executes the Lean Six Sigma strategy, applies advanced problem‑solving methodologies, and partners with site leaders, Supply Chain, Quality, and cross‑functional teams to drive measurable operational results. The Black Belt also supports capability building by coaching Green Belts, supporting CI training, and modeling the behaviors required to sustain a culture of operational excellence in a regulated life‑sciences environment. A critical part of the role is supporting the implementation and maturation of Daily Management and tiered accountability review processes across global operations.
